exhilaration

/ɛkshaɪˈleɪʃən/ noun · British & US
Valid in UKValid in US
Share WhatsApp

What does exhilaration mean?

noun

A feeling of great excitement and happiness, typically because of achieving something difficult or being in a thrilling situation.

Example

"The rollercoaster ride gave her a rush of exhilaration as she sped through the twists and turns."
